Takahata explicitly stated in interviews that the film was not intended to be a simple anti-war film, but rather a cautionary tale about isolationism. Seita’s choices reflect a tragic inversion of wartime patriotism; his pride prevents him from swallow-ing his anger, asking for help, or re-engaging with a community that is itself starving. The film illustrates how war erodes empathy, turning neighbors into hoarders and children into casualties of their own independence. Visual Mastery and the Metaphor of Light

Set in Kobe, Japan, during the final months of World War II, the story follows teenage Seita and his younger sister Setsuko. After their home is destroyed in an American firebombing raid and their mother passes away, the siblings are forced to fend for themselves. They briefly stay with an aunt, but her growing resentment over dwindling rations drives them to seek refuge in an abandoned bomb shelter. There, they struggle against starvation and illness, finding brief moments of beauty in the glowing fireflies that give the film its title. Key Features
